frosty
adjective \ˈfrȯ-stē\
: cold enough to produce frost
: covered with frost
: unfriendly or cold
frost·i·erfrost·i·est
Full Definition of FROSTY
2
: covered or appearing as if covered with frost : hoary <a man of 65, with frosty eyebrows and hair — Nan Robertson>
3
: marked by coolness or extreme reserve in manner <his smile was distinctly frosty — Erle Stanley Gardner>
— frost·i·ly \-stə-lē\ adverb
— frost·i·ness \-stē-nəs\ noun
